Redhead Population Trend in Nevada
Redhead in Nevada has fallen sharply: down 52% on the route-weighted index since 1971.

Redhead Population Forecast in Nevada
If the recent trend holds, Redhead in Nevada is projected to fall about 100% by 2029 — from 0.25 in 2024 to a central estimate of 0.00 (95% range 0.00–22). A 5-year backtest shows a typical error of ±235.2%, with 100% of held-out values landing inside the 95% band.
